Visualizing Retinal Layers Using Polarization Sensitive OCT and Scattering Contrast at 840 and 1050 nm

Open Access Open Access

Abstract

Contrast in Optical Coherence Tomography is provided by differences in tissue scattering properties. Additional contrast mechanisms are polarization properties and wavelength dependent scattering. The latter two contrast mechanisms will be investigated for retinal imaging. Article not available.
